account creation will be re-enabled sometime soon i promis
Changelog: Difference between revisions
Goober alt (talk | contribs) mNo edit summary |
|||
(59 intermediate revisions by 16 users not shown) | |||
Line 1: | Line 1: | ||
BonziWORLD.org has had a changelog before, though it was inconsistent. This changelog serves to fix that. It will include details on how to understand it, and be ordered from newest to oldest updates. The <u>underlined</u> version is the most recent addition. | BonziWORLD.org has had a changelog before, though it was inconsistent. This changelog serves to fix that. It will include details on how to understand it, and be ordered from newest to oldest updates. The <u>underlined</u> version is the most recent addition. | ||
== Version Numbering (how to understand) == | == Version Numbering (how to understand) == | ||
Line 20: | Line 5: | ||
=== Post-7.0.0 === | === Post-7.0.0 === | ||
Versions at and after 7.x.x will be numbered as major.minor.patch, where "patch" is a code patch, "minor" is a small update adding a limited amount of small features/enhancements, and "major" is a huge update completely changing BonziWORLD and how it works. Patch resets on a minor update, minor and patch both reset on a major update (e.g. 6.9.15->7.0.0). If a minor update contains patches, the patch number will be increased (e.g. 7.1.0->7.2.1). | Versions at and after 7.x.x will be numbered as major.minor.patch, where "patch" is a code patch, "minor" is a small update adding a limited amount of small features/enhancements, and "major" is a huge update completely changing BonziWORLD and how it works. Patch resets on a minor update, minor and patch both reset on a major update (e.g. 6.9.15->7.0.0). If a minor update contains patches, the patch number will be increased (e.g. 7.1.0->7.2.1). | ||
A letter after the number (e.g. 7.3.1A) is a misc tag, used for demos, unfinished versions, or others. | |||
=== Pre-7.0.0 === | === Pre-7.0.0 === | ||
Versions before 7.0.0 are numbered as 6.9.update, where "update" means enough features being added since the last version to move it up. It was arbitrary and inconsistent. No long lived changelogs exist. | Versions before 7.0.0 are numbered as 6.9.update, where "update" means enough features being added since the last version to move it up. It was arbitrary and inconsistent. No long lived changelogs exist. | ||
== | == Version 7 (CURRENT) == | ||
7. | * '''<u>7.6.2</u>''' - Added alert bars and the command to use them (<code>/alert</code>). Minor bug fixes as well. PATRQTISM INCREASED (/color trump) | ||
* '''7.6.1''' - The settings icon is added below the message log. Color windows93 has been added, to roleplay like a win93FAG and jabba color has been re-implemented. Original satoko color added. New "Black" theme as well. | |||
7.0 | * '''7.6.0''' - Added "Joined" on user stats, updated BW server stats API, optimised code. | ||
7. | * '''7.5.5''' - Fixed a poll-voting bug | ||
7. | * '''7.5.4''' - Fixed a minor moving-related bug | ||
7. | * '''7.5.3''' - VPN-lock set to owner only, IPV6 /64 rangeban added. | ||
7. | * '''7.5.2''' - Patched infinite icon text bug, long names now wrap, ^^text^^ is now big text | ||
7. | * '''7.5.1''' - Added VPN locking, under-13 mode (blocks images, crosscolors, videos and swear words) and ban reasons. | ||
* '''7.4.0''' - Added icons to markleft, updated window UI, added green theme, added stats, allowed lower kings to use silent mute. | |||
''' | * '''7.3.3''' - Fixed color XSS bug, pro fontawesome icons | ||
''' | * '''7.3.2''' - Improved XP Theme, Marquee fixed, [[Moderator|lower/higher kings]] added, 3 new kings, more peedy/clippy animations | ||
* '''7.3.2A''' - Flood patch, TTS anti-crash, admin feature patch. | |||
* '''7.3.1A''' - New anti-spam, better anti-skiddie security, many new moderation tools, smooth polls with yes/no text, peedy/clippy profile pictures in the log, invisible video patch, join/leave messages in the BonziLOG | |||
6. | *'''7.2.10''' - Fixed Discord message log and antispam | ||
*'''7.2.9''' - Fixed crosscolor blacklist bypass | |||
*'''7.2.8''' - Security updates, joining slowmode added | |||
*'''7.2.7''' - Nothing changed | |||
*'''7.2.6''' - Crosscolors are fixed | |||
*'''7.2.5''' - Videos now play properly | |||
*'''7.2.4''' - Self-reference bug patch, crosscolor-blacklist patch. | |||
*'''7.2.3''' - Crash bug patch, home page links edited. | |||
*'''7.2.2''' - One of the many TTS glitches patched. | |||
*'''7.2.1''' - Minor patches. Colors were converted to WEBP but their quality worsened from compression so this change was reverted. | |||
*'''7.2.0''' - Added themes, introduced a limit to announcements, and updated /settings. | |||
*'''7.1.1''' - ENHANCEMENT - Lag fixed, easel.js used instead of Fune's own library. PATCH - Fixed CSS injection via markup, fixed backgrounds. | |||
*'''7.0.0''' - Windows XP themed movable windows and message logger, settings that allow disabling crosscolors, changing background, and autojoin. Fixed bugs and optimized the backend. Added a new Reply & DM UI. Changed useredit UI to be a movable window. Added markleft which allows custom colors and fonts in messages/names, auto-rejoin was fixed, some jokes replaced with others, Seamus and Ronnie colors, niggerify, and polls removed. Frontend requires future optimization as it is known for being laggy at high numbers of members, especially on mobile, this is a target for 7.1.0 as an enhancement. Fune suggested replacing his own animation/sprite library "measels.js" with the more widely used "easel.js". | |||
== Demos == | |||
BonziWORLD started using "demos" for larger projects. A demo is a semi-functional version of BonziWORLD, where users are encouraged to find bugs for a short period of time (<2 hours), for the bugs to be fixed before development continues. Demos are indicated by a letter at the end of a version name, starting from A. A demo is equivalent to a minor update in terms of content. | |||
''' | *'''7.0.0G''' - Semi-successful optimization attempt. Website usable, though lag spikes occur. | ||
*'''7.0.0F''' - Attempt at optimization (failed). | |||
*'''7.0.0E''' - Crosscolors and settings added, disclaimer/welcome window changed. Was a test release but failed due to lag at 15+ members. | |||
*'''7.0.0D''' - Window adjustments, muting, heavy mobile adjustments to make BonziWORLD mobile friendly. | |||
*'''7.0.0C''' - Markleft, Ability to cancel replies/DMs, Useredit menu window | |||
*'''7.0.0B''' - Kingmode, Blessing, Tags, Markup, Admin Menu | |||
*'''7.0.0A''' - Movable windows, announcements, message logger, message logger, DMs | |||
== Version 6.9 == | |||
Version 6 changelogs never survived long, but some archives exist on webarchive and the code can be analysed to see what differences exist. Also an old version of bonzi.lol was on replit and was archived on doxbin. Using this information, some pieces of a full changelog can be scraped together. Most versions were still lost to time. Remember '''this is not a full changelog'''. | |||
''' | |||
'''Before''' - Bonzi.ga code followed the 6.9 version numbering, the versions weren't logged but would conflict with the newer version numbers. Numbering reset to 6.9 after the takedown of the first VPS. | *'''6.9.15''' - A Discord webhook was added to keep track of messages sent in BonziWORLD in the [[Warsaw]] Discord server. | ||
*'''6.9.14''' - The first user to join a private room (a.k.a. the room owner) automatically gets kingmode. Rainbow text option added. Rabbi likely added too. | |||
*'''6.9.13''' - Blocked GIF Colors. | |||
*'''6.9.12''' - New jokes and facts | |||
*'''6.9.10''' - Yellow color; Custom colored messages; Tags | |||
*'''6.9.9''' - Auto-rejoin added. | |||
*'''6.9.8 -''' Crosscolors were added. | |||
*'''6.9.7 -''' The windows 7 theme was added. | |||
*'''6.9.6 -''' Polls were added, the room "000" easter egg was added, and 6.9.x wasn't classified as "NEW" in the version text. | |||
*'''New 6.9.4 -''' An android app was released, also BonziPEDIA was created around the same time. Added new colors! Peedy, clippy, retard, dress. | |||
*'''6.9''' - Bonzi.lol's replit code right after the destruction of the old VPS (soon after destruction of bonzi.ga), nothing further back survived. It includes a rudimentary message logger and many features familiar on BonziWORLD like heiling and insulting. It was basically a shell of the modern BonziWORLD. It lacked kingmode, blessing, or most moderation features. | |||
*'''Before''' - Bonzi.ga code followed the 6.9 version numbering, the versions weren't logged but would conflict with the newer version numbers. Numbering reset to 6.9 after the takedown of the first VPS. | |||
{{bonziworld}} | {{bonziworld}} |
Latest revision as of 20:00, 6 November 2024
BonziWORLD.org has had a changelog before, though it was inconsistent. This changelog serves to fix that. It will include details on how to understand it, and be ordered from newest to oldest updates. The underlined version is the most recent addition.
Version Numbering (how to understand)
Post-7.0.0
Versions at and after 7.x.x will be numbered as major.minor.patch, where "patch" is a code patch, "minor" is a small update adding a limited amount of small features/enhancements, and "major" is a huge update completely changing BonziWORLD and how it works. Patch resets on a minor update, minor and patch both reset on a major update (e.g. 6.9.15->7.0.0). If a minor update contains patches, the patch number will be increased (e.g. 7.1.0->7.2.1).
A letter after the number (e.g. 7.3.1A) is a misc tag, used for demos, unfinished versions, or others.
Pre-7.0.0
Versions before 7.0.0 are numbered as 6.9.update, where "update" means enough features being added since the last version to move it up. It was arbitrary and inconsistent. No long lived changelogs exist.
Version 7 (CURRENT)
- 7.6.2 - Added alert bars and the command to use them (
/alert
). Minor bug fixes as well. PATRQTISM INCREASED (/color trump) - 7.6.1 - The settings icon is added below the message log. Color windows93 has been added, to roleplay like a win93FAG and jabba color has been re-implemented. Original satoko color added. New "Black" theme as well.
- 7.6.0 - Added "Joined" on user stats, updated BW server stats API, optimised code.
- 7.5.5 - Fixed a poll-voting bug
- 7.5.4 - Fixed a minor moving-related bug
- 7.5.3 - VPN-lock set to owner only, IPV6 /64 rangeban added.
- 7.5.2 - Patched infinite icon text bug, long names now wrap, ^^text^^ is now big text
- 7.5.1 - Added VPN locking, under-13 mode (blocks images, crosscolors, videos and swear words) and ban reasons.
- 7.4.0 - Added icons to markleft, updated window UI, added green theme, added stats, allowed lower kings to use silent mute.
- 7.3.3 - Fixed color XSS bug, pro fontawesome icons
- 7.3.2 - Improved XP Theme, Marquee fixed, lower/higher kings added, 3 new kings, more peedy/clippy animations
- 7.3.2A - Flood patch, TTS anti-crash, admin feature patch.
- 7.3.1A - New anti-spam, better anti-skiddie security, many new moderation tools, smooth polls with yes/no text, peedy/clippy profile pictures in the log, invisible video patch, join/leave messages in the BonziLOG
- 7.2.10 - Fixed Discord message log and antispam
- 7.2.9 - Fixed crosscolor blacklist bypass
- 7.2.8 - Security updates, joining slowmode added
- 7.2.7 - Nothing changed
- 7.2.6 - Crosscolors are fixed
- 7.2.5 - Videos now play properly
- 7.2.4 - Self-reference bug patch, crosscolor-blacklist patch.
- 7.2.3 - Crash bug patch, home page links edited.
- 7.2.2 - One of the many TTS glitches patched.
- 7.2.1 - Minor patches. Colors were converted to WEBP but their quality worsened from compression so this change was reverted.
- 7.2.0 - Added themes, introduced a limit to announcements, and updated /settings.
- 7.1.1 - ENHANCEMENT - Lag fixed, easel.js used instead of Fune's own library. PATCH - Fixed CSS injection via markup, fixed backgrounds.
- 7.0.0 - Windows XP themed movable windows and message logger, settings that allow disabling crosscolors, changing background, and autojoin. Fixed bugs and optimized the backend. Added a new Reply & DM UI. Changed useredit UI to be a movable window. Added markleft which allows custom colors and fonts in messages/names, auto-rejoin was fixed, some jokes replaced with others, Seamus and Ronnie colors, niggerify, and polls removed. Frontend requires future optimization as it is known for being laggy at high numbers of members, especially on mobile, this is a target for 7.1.0 as an enhancement. Fune suggested replacing his own animation/sprite library "measels.js" with the more widely used "easel.js".
Demos
BonziWORLD started using "demos" for larger projects. A demo is a semi-functional version of BonziWORLD, where users are encouraged to find bugs for a short period of time (<2 hours), for the bugs to be fixed before development continues. Demos are indicated by a letter at the end of a version name, starting from A. A demo is equivalent to a minor update in terms of content.
- 7.0.0G - Semi-successful optimization attempt. Website usable, though lag spikes occur.
- 7.0.0F - Attempt at optimization (failed).
- 7.0.0E - Crosscolors and settings added, disclaimer/welcome window changed. Was a test release but failed due to lag at 15+ members.
- 7.0.0D - Window adjustments, muting, heavy mobile adjustments to make BonziWORLD mobile friendly.
- 7.0.0C - Markleft, Ability to cancel replies/DMs, Useredit menu window
- 7.0.0B - Kingmode, Blessing, Tags, Markup, Admin Menu
- 7.0.0A - Movable windows, announcements, message logger, message logger, DMs
Version 6.9
Version 6 changelogs never survived long, but some archives exist on webarchive and the code can be analysed to see what differences exist. Also an old version of bonzi.lol was on replit and was archived on doxbin. Using this information, some pieces of a full changelog can be scraped together. Most versions were still lost to time. Remember this is not a full changelog.
- 6.9.15 - A Discord webhook was added to keep track of messages sent in BonziWORLD in the Warsaw Discord server.
- 6.9.14 - The first user to join a private room (a.k.a. the room owner) automatically gets kingmode. Rainbow text option added. Rabbi likely added too.
- 6.9.13 - Blocked GIF Colors.
- 6.9.12 - New jokes and facts
- 6.9.10 - Yellow color; Custom colored messages; Tags
- 6.9.9 - Auto-rejoin added.
- 6.9.8 - Crosscolors were added.
- 6.9.7 - The windows 7 theme was added.
- 6.9.6 - Polls were added, the room "000" easter egg was added, and 6.9.x wasn't classified as "NEW" in the version text.
- New 6.9.4 - An android app was released, also BonziPEDIA was created around the same time. Added new colors! Peedy, clippy, retard, dress.
- 6.9 - Bonzi.lol's replit code right after the destruction of the old VPS (soon after destruction of bonzi.ga), nothing further back survived. It includes a rudimentary message logger and many features familiar on BonziWORLD like heiling and insulting. It was basically a shell of the modern BonziWORLD. It lacked kingmode, blessing, or most moderation features.
- Before - Bonzi.ga code followed the 6.9 version numbering, the versions weren't logged but would conflict with the newer version numbers. Numbering reset to 6.9 after the takedown of the first VPS.
Part of a series on BonziWORLD! | ||
Commands |
|
|
---|---|---|
Servers |
bonzi.world (classic.bonzi.world) • bonziworld.org (text version) • BonziWORLD Neo • BonziWORLD Revived | |
Related | ||
For everything about the community, check out this Category. |